Protection of Ducklings from Duck Hepatitis A Virus Infection with ELPylated Duck Interferon-α
Duck viral hepatitis type I (DVH I) is a lethal disease in ducklings caused by duck hepatitis A virus (DHAV). Although the commercial vaccine is available for vaccination of one-day-old ducklings or breeder ducks, the disease is still prevalent due to ...

Asymmetry in Hydrophobicity Induces Electric Potential in Non‐Charged Biomolecular Condensates
Non‐charged biomolecular condensates can encode electric potential gradient through defining asymmetry in environmental hydrophobicity. ABSTRACT The capacity of biomolecular condensates to establish and modulate electrochemical equilibria is emerging as an important functioning mechanism in cellular biochemistry.
